CORRELATION STUDIES ON PHYSIOLOGICAL AND YIELD PARAMETERS IN INTER AND INTRA SPECIFIC COTTON HYBRIDS

Harish Thakare, V. Kumar, Vishal Ghadage and A. V. Narwade

Abstract

Correlation analysis have been worked out for fifteen (15) characters in three (3) different inter and intra specific cotton hybrids at Main Cotton Research Station, Surat, Gujarat. The correlation coefficient analysis indicated that in physiological parameters i.e., leaf area index (LAI), photosynthetic rate, stomatal conductance, transpiration rate, dry matter index (DMI) with yield attributing characters such as number of bolls plant-1, boll weight, number of sympodia should be considered as an selection indices for seed cotton yield plant-1 improvement.
